The Essex Hudson Greenway

If there is one thing that most of us can agree on, it’s that both Essex and Hudson counties tend to be very urban. However, city planners are making it clear that “urban” does not have to mean “unfriendly to the environment.” A recent announcement noted a brand new 9-mile park that will stretch between Jersey City, to Kearny, all the way to Montclair.

This is one of the many different parks to add a beautiful touch of accessibility and nature throughout Hudson County.

The Storied History of Guttenberg

Guttenberg has a storied history. Many historians have tracked the history of this four-block wide urban center in Hudson County.

First a farm crated by one William Cooper, it was sold to New York developers in 1853, then subdivided before being sold. There were two ferries that regularly crossed the Hudson during this time – the Hultz and the Flora – that were run out of Guttenberg by the Weehawken Land and Ferry Association.
